On Mon, 8 Sep 2003 10:32:26 -0700 (PDT) Linus Torvalds <torvalds@xxxxxxxx> wrote: > > On Mon, 8 Sep 2003, Stephen Hemminger wrote: > > > > Last round of changes broke sdla build if not a module. > > This patch can't be right. It may fix the compile, but it looks like > init/exit_sdla is never registered at all if it's built-in. > > I suspect the whole #ifdef should go away. A driver that does things > differently depending on whether it is a module or not is generally a > _broken_ driver. > > Linus The registration for non-modular takes place via drivers/net/Space.c calling sdla_init like it always did. |
